READ THIS FIRST
This form must be completed in English. You may use blue or black ink, or a computer.
Please follow the guidance notes carefully and complete all questions as indicated. If you run out of space please use
Part 7 – Additional Information.
The UK Border Agency may take a decision on your application based on the information contained here without
interviewing you. Therefore please ensure you submit all relevant documents, (please see the supporting documents
guidance at Annex A of this form and in the Self-Assessment Appendix “Not required for Tier 1 Exceptional Talent”
specific to the tier or sub-tier for which you are applying.
It is better to explain why you do not have a document than to submit a false document. Your application will be automatically
refused and you may be banned from coming to the UK for 10 years if you use a false document, lie or withhold relevant
information. You may also be banned if you have breached immigration laws in the UK.

Part 8 Declaration Read Guidance notes, Part 8
I hereby apply for an entry clearance to the United Kingdom. The information I have given is complete and true to the best of my knowledge.
I have completed the separate Self-Assessment Appendix of this form to which this declaration also applies. I also declare that the
photograph submitted with this form is a true likeness of myself. I confirm that if, before this application is decided, there is a material
change in my circumstances or new information relevant to this application becomes available, I will inform the United Kingdom Diplomatic
Mission handling my application.
I am aware that it is an offence under the Immigration Act 1971 (as amended) to make a statement which I know to be false or not believe to be true, in
order to obtain a visa/entry clearance to the UK. I am also aware that my application will be automatically refused and I may be banned from going to
the UK for 10 years if I use a false document, lie or withhold relevant information. I may also be banned if I have breached immigration laws in the UK.
I am further aware that should I use a false document, lie or withhold relevant information my details may be passed to law enforcement agencies.
I declare that the documents that I have supplied with this application are genuine and the statements I have made with this application are truthful.
I understand that UK Border Agency (or a trusted third party) may make reasonable checks to confirm the accuracy and authenticity of evidence
I have provided and documents I have submitted with this application. I further understand that UK Border Agency (or a trusted third party) may also
make reasonable checks on any sponsors to my application to verify statements contained in the application and establish that I will comply or have
complied with the terms of any visa granted.
I understand that if the UK Border Agency has reasonable cause to believe that any document or documents I have submitted with this application are
forged, fraudulent or not genuine, and the UK Border Agency has sought to verify the documents using processes specified by it but has not been able
to verify them, no points will be awarded for these documents even if the UK Border Agency cannot prove that they are not genuine.
I confirm that the funds for which I have claimed points in respect of maintenance are available to me, in the manner specified in the Immigration Rules,
for use in studying and living in the UK and will remain so available for the duration of any Tier 4 leave granted unless used to pay for course fees and
living costs in the UK.
If I have not been required to submit certain evidential documents with this application because I am a low risk student, I confirm that I have these
documents and will provide them if requested to do so by the UK Border Agency.
I understand that my application will be refused if I do not comply with the request made.
I also understand that I may be required to provide a record of my fingerprints and a photograph of my face (“biometric data”) as part of my application.
If I refuse to do so, my application may be treated as invalid and, if so will not be considered further. (See Statutory Instrument 2006 No 1743 – The
Immigration (Provision of Physical Data) Regulations 2006, Regulation 7(1)).
I further understand that UK entry clearance applications may be handled by British Missions in other locations, including outside the country in which
I have applied for entry clearance and that this may involve the transferring of my application and supporting documents to and from another mission.
I understand that the UK Border Agency will be responsible for transferring my application and supporting documents safely. I understand in these
circumstances my application will still be handled in line with UKBA published customer service standards.
I am aware that I may be billed for any medical treatment undertaken in the UK and that I do not have recourse to public funds during my stay in the UK.
I understand that all information provided by me will be processed by the UK Border Agency in accordance with the Data Protection Act 1998.
I am aware that the UK Border Agency is the data controller in relation to the information provided me in this application form. I am aware that the
information I provide, including biometric data, will be treated in confidence, but it may be disclosed to other government departments, agencies,
local authorities, foreign governments, and other bodies, to enable the UK Border Agency or those bodies to perform their functions. Any disclosures
will be in accordance with the Data Protection Act 1998. I also understand that the information provided by me may also be used for staff training
purposes.
I also understand that the information provided by me, or information made available to the UK Border Agency during the processing of my application,
may be shared with my sponsors(s) or any person(s) acting on their behalf or any applicant linked to my application (for example to my spouse/partner
if we apply for visas for a trip together) for the sole purpose of considering my application. I am aware that if there is any information I do not want
you to disclose to them I will tell you by enclosing a letter with my supporting documentation. If such requests prevent you from making legitimate
enquiries, my application may be refused.
I declare that the information given on this form is correct to the best of my knowledge and belief and I also consent to the processing of information
provided by me by the UK Border Agency.

Please ensure you submit all the relevant original documents that you want the Entry Clearance Officer to see when considering
your application. You should also supply the documents specified on the separate Self-Assessment Appendix for the specific
tier or sub-tier under which you are applying. The UK Immigration Rules make it clear that it is your responsibility to satisfy
the Entry Clearance Officer that you are genuinely seeking entry to the UK for the purpose and duration that you have stated.
Submission of particular documents does not guarantee that your visa will be issued. It is your decision how you satisfy the
Entry Clearance Officer that your intentions are as you state in your application. Further guidance on supporting documents
can be found on the UKBA web pages.
If you are unable to provide a document please explain why. Your application will automatically be refused and you may be banned from
coming to the UK for 10 years if you use a false document, lie or withhold relevant information. You may also be banned if you have
breached immigration laws in the UK.
Your photograph must be:
• Colour
• Passport style and size (45mm high x 35 mm wide)
• A recent and true likeness, showing full face, with no hat, helmet or sunglasses, although you can wear everyday glasses
• Original – that is not digitally or optically altered (for example it must not be ‘photo-shot’ or ‘touched-up’)
• Taken against an off-white, cream or light grey background so that your features are clearly distinguishable against the background
• Printed on low-gloss, plain-white photo quality paper (with no watermarks or embossing)
Photographs that do not conform to these standards will be rejected and may cause a delay in processing your application.
